This is an adaption of Telemann's violin concerto in A major "The frogs" TWV51. I have made it accessible to an amateur or young intermediate string orchestra and an advanced soloist/star pupil. This is of the more interesting pieces of the era, following the long established tradition of illustrating nature through music. The idea is that there is a solo frog and a chorus of frogs answering, so Telemann has used some really wild harmonies, effects and shocking discords which should be much exaggerated to give the colorful, fun character! This arrangement keeps almost to the original but has a little help from violas for the high cello parts, a realized keyboard part and a lot of annotations such as bowing to help less experienced players. There are many good performances on youtube to listen to. The hooked bowings are original and should really grunt! Have fun!
